Output d68f04fcefdabfcf139173d88008cfc39f08b162a50d6c2a2d8d70a9868629a4:11

value
3130354
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b86dbcefc22e5b23744eec5f2cd4737aecc19d82 OP_EQUALVERIFY OP_CHECKSIG
address
1HpAo2gf7xJKaPe356LPnc8wwqpgf4msAA
transaction
d68f04fcefdabfcf139173d88008cfc39f08b162a50d6c2a2d8d70a9868629a4
spent
true